Raiders Rally in Fourth Quarter to Stun Texans 22-20

The Houston Texans experienced a dramatic collapse, falling to the Las Vegas Raiders 22-20 in a game they largely controlled. Houston established a commanding 20-3 lead by halftime, with their backup players contributing significantly to this advantage.
The Raiders began their comeback late in the third quarter, reducing the deficit to 20-10. They continued their surge in the fourth, scoring again to make it 20-16. Despite a failed two-point conversion, the Raiders remained within striking distance.
Backup Raiders quarterback Aidan O'Connell engineered the decisive scoring drive, punching it in from a yard out with just 14 seconds remaining to seal the 22-20 victory. O'Connell finished the game with 166 passing yards and the game-winning touchdown, leading the Raiders' late-game heroics.
